无论是跨地域的团队合作,还是个人在不同环境下的灵活办公需求,高效、安全、便捷的远程访问解决方案都显得尤为重要
其中,“Web远程桌面实现”技术以其独特的优势,正在逐步成为连接全球工作者的桥梁,彻底改变了我们对工作与协作的传统认知
本文将深入探讨Web远程桌面的核心原理、技术实现、应用场景以及它如何重塑我们的工作与生活方式
一、Web远程桌面的技术概览 Web远程桌面技术,简而言之,就是通过Web浏览器直接访问并控制远程计算机桌面的技术
这一技术允许用户无论身处何地,只需一台能够联网的设备(如智能手机、平板电脑或笔记本电脑)和标准的Web浏览器,即可实时访问和操作远程计算机上的文件、应用程序乃至整个工作环境
1.技术基础:Web远程桌面的实现依赖于多种关键技术,包括但不限于WebSockets、HTML5、JavaScript以及远程桌面协议(如RDP、VNC等)
WebSocket提供了全双工通信通道,使得浏览器与服务器之间的数据传输更加高效、实时;HTML5和JavaScript则负责构建用户界面的交互逻辑,使远程桌面体验尽可能接近本地操作;而远程桌面协议则是实现远程桌面连接的核心,负责传输图像、键盘输入、鼠标移动等数据
2.安全性考量:安全性是Web远程桌面技术不可忽视的一环
通过加密技术(如SSL/TLS)保护数据传输,以及多因素身份验证、权限管理等措施,确保只有授权用户才能访问远程桌面,有效防止数据泄露和非法入侵
二、技术实现的深度剖析 1.前端技术:前端部分主要利用HTML5 Canvas元素来渲染远程桌面的图像,JavaScript负责处理用户输入(如键盘敲击、鼠标点击)并将其通过网络发送到远程服务器
同时,前端还需实现拖拽、缩放、全屏等用户友好的交互功能,提升用户体验
2.后端技术:后端服务器负责接收前端发送的用户输入指令,通过远程桌面协议与远程计算机进行通信,获取远程桌面的实时画面,并将这些画面编码成浏览器可解析的格式(如H.264、VP8等视频编码)后发送给前端
此外,后端还需处理用户认证、会话管理、负载均衡等任务,确保服务的稳定性和可扩展性
3.协议转换与优化:为了实现浏览器与远程计算机之间的无缝连接,需要在后端进行协议转换
例如,将RDP或VNC协议转换为WebSocket或其他浏览器支持的协议
同时,通过压缩算法、图像缓存等技术优化数据传输效率,减少延迟,提升用户体验
三、Web远程桌面的广泛应用场景 1.远程办公:对于经常需要出差或在家办公的员工而言,Web远程桌面提供了一个熟悉且功能完整的工作环境,无需担心文件同步、
轻松掌握:如何安全断开电脑远程桌面连接的步骤
Web远程桌面:轻松实现远程办公新体验
多台电脑远程操控,高效办公新体验
网易邮箱服务器设址美国引关注
远程桌面协议编号:高效连接新解析
多窗口远程桌面:高效连接新体验
从远程桌面轻松复制文件:实用技巧与步骤指南
轻松掌握:如何安全断开电脑远程桌面连接的步骤
多台电脑远程操控,高效办公新体验
远程桌面协议编号:高效连接新解析
多窗口远程桌面:高效连接新体验
从远程桌面轻松复制文件:实用技巧与步骤指南
远程桌面畅享音乐播放新体验
VNC远程操控:轻松访问Windows桌面
利用IE浏览器实现高效远程桌面连接的技巧
Win10远程桌面卡顿?快速解决攻略!
远程桌面必备:高效安装软件推荐
轻松掌握:如何删除远程桌面连接中的IP地址
XFCE远程桌面:优化鼠标使用体验技巧